MagneGas™ custom builds recyclers to the specification of its customers. Products range from a 35KW unit that produces MagneGas for a metal cutting shop up to a 1 megawatt plant capable of processing sludge for a city. "Total" mode recyclers for the total elimination of oil based liquids and the maximization of fuel production are available in various configurations via direct sales. All other recyclers such as those to process sewage, sludge or manure require the purchase of a 50kw or 100kw TEST unit to conduct all onsite testing after which time an Industrial high volume unit can be constructed to exact specifications. The test unit will be used to conduct onsite liquid testing to ensure local government approval prior to the construction of the industrial mode. The purchase of a test demonstration unit also includes distribution rights for the technology for the local area. Plasma Arc Flow recyclers are custom built to the specification required by the customer and local governmental authorities.

There are three types of Plasma Arc Flow recyclers:
I) “Total Recyclers” that are intended for the complete elimination of unwanted liquid waste via their re-circulation through a submerged electric arc. The waste is converted into MagneGas, usable heat and a small carbon residue called Hy-Coal™ because impregnated with hydrogen, thus having a very clean combustion.
II) “Linear Recyclers” that are intended for the sterilization of bio-contaminated liquid wastes (such as city or ship sewage) via its single passage through one or more electric arcs. This results in the production of MagneGas, plus 95% of the original liquid in the form of clean filtered and sterilized water excellent for irrigation and Hy-Coal. A reverse osmosis is optional for the release of potable quality waters.
III) “Total-Linear Recyclers” for the processing of dense farm manure and ship or city sludge via their treatment in the Total Mode until the entire liquid is sterilized and its solid content is carbonized. The liquid is then processed in the Linear Mode for the removal of carbonized solids and completes other processes as may be required by local environmental authorities. This process results in MagneGas, heat, Hy-Coal and clean filtered and sterilized water excellent as an organic liquid fertilizer.
